For 2021 we’ve modified the bridle for a more playful feel, and further improved the stability, while maintaining the kite’s high-end performance and kiteloop recovery. We’ve also strategically replaced the heavy dacron with lighter weight reinforcement material, so the kite feels even lighter and more responsive.

Predictable in the unpredictable
A high-performance Big Air kite that is stable and consistent in a wide range of conditions, especially in the high end. The Orbit’s ability to fly forward and catch you in kiteloops allows you to ride the kite overpowered without it getting away from you.
